Artist profile
YOTTO is a melodic house and techno producer known for intricate, atmospheric soundscapes that blend deep rhythmic elements with emotive melodic layers. His work exemplifies the contemporary melodic techno movement, characterized by sophisticated production and a focus on emotional depth within dancefloor contexts.

YOTTO's tracks in our catalog range from 110 to 132 BPM, with a median of 123 BPM. Across 74 tracks, the most common range falls in the 125–130 BPM bucket.
YOTTO's tracks are mostly in minor keys (59% minor across 74 tracks). The most common single key is 9B (G Major) with 6 tracks.
